Brian Sibley
Brian Sibley is a noted writer and broadcaster, best known as an authoritative chronicler of fantasy cinema and literature. He is celebrated for his work on the BBC’s epic 1981 radio serialisation of The Lord of the Rings, as well as books about the maps of Middle-earth and the making of Peter Jackson’s The Lord of the Rings and The Hobbit film trilogies. In 2022 he was the recipient of the Tolkien Society’s ‘Outstanding Contribution Award’ and most recently edited The Fall of Númenor.
Other books include titles devoted to the history of Walt Disney Productions, Aardman Animation and the Harry Potter franchise as well as biographies of Peter Jackson, C. S. Lewis and the Reverend W. Awdry, creator of Thomas the Tank Engine.
